Abstract

The present study is focussed on solving the relay coordination problem. Protection of microgrids is performed through the placement of directional overcurrent relays (DOCR). The efficacy of microgrid protection depends on coordination of all the DOCRs placed in the system. For this purpose, a number of optimization techniques have been employed by the power system researcher. In this paper, Grey Wolf Optimizer (GWO) is proposed for the protection coordination of DOCRs for different modes of microgrid operation. The proposed method is tested and validated on a 7-bus mesh system and a 9-bus radial test system. The proposed method has been compared with other meta-heuristic optimization approaches, namely Genetic Algorithm (GA), Artificial Bee Colony (ABC), Gravitational Search Algorithm (GSA), and Hybrid Particle Swarm Optimization Gravitational Search Algorithm (PSOGSA). Based on the obtained results, the GWO-based approach is very efficient in mitigating the problem of relay coordination as compared to other optimization techniques.
